# #d084dc

A color — cool, modern. Deterministic analysis from BrandSweets (no inference).

## Values

- Hex: `#d084dc`
- RGB: rgb(208, 132, 220)
- HSL: hsl(292, 56%, 69%)
- OKLCH: oklch(0.723 0.148 321.9)
- Relative luminance: 0.3508

## Contrast (WCAG 2.x, as text)

- On white (#ffffff): 2.62:1 — AA fail, AA-large fail, AAA fail. Fix: AA: text → #b740c9 (4.57:1); AA: background → #363636 (4.61:1); AAA: text → #8c2c9b (7.12:1); AAA: background → #141414 (7.03:1)
- On black (#000000): 8.02:1 — AA pass, AA-large pass, AAA pass
